Md. Code Regs. 15.18.04.02 - Registration of Compost

A. Registration.
(1) Except as provided by this regulation, a person shall register with the Department each brand or classification of compost before the compost is sold or distributed within the State.
(2) A person applying for registration shall submit the following information to the Department:
(a) A completed registration application form provided by the Department;
(b) A copy of the product label and any other labeling describing the product; and
(c) The registration fee of $15 for each brand or classification in bulk or in a package of more than 10 pounds, or $30 for each brand or product in a package of 10 pounds or less.
(3) The following compost products are not subject to registration or regulation under this chapter:
(a) Compost produced on a residential property by the owner or tenant for noncommercial use;
(b) Compost from normal farm operations, not for sale or distribution, for use only on an owner's farm or leased farm as a part of an agronomic, horticultural, or silvicultural operation;
(c) Compost produced by a government agency to be given without charge to a person or for use by that agency on land that the agency owns or manages; or
(d) Any product from solid waste that is composted merely to reduce the product's volume before disposal as a solid waste.
B. Registration Renewal.
(1) By February 1 of each year, a registrant shall renew the registration with the Department for each brand or classification of compost distributed.
(2) A person shall apply for renewal of a registration by submitting the following information to the Department:
(a) A completed registration renewal application form provided by the Department;
(b) A copy of the product label, and any other printed materials describing the product, if the label has been altered or changed since the product was last registered, or if 5 years have passed since the product label was last submitted to the Department with the registration renewal application; and
(c) A registration fee of $15 for each compost brand or classification in bulk or in a package of more than 10 pounds, or $30 for each brand or product in a package of 10 pounds or less.
C. Proof of Claim. The Department may require a registrant to provide proof of any claim made on the registration application, the product label or labeling, or any other claim.
